Punjab Launches Ration Card Scheme for Low-Income Families — Who Is Eligible

In a significant move to alleviate the economic challenges faced by low-income families, the Punjab government has introduced the Chief Minister (CM) Punjab Ration Card Scheme 2025. This initiative aims to provide monthly grocery support to eligible households, ensuring food security and reducing the financial burden on vulnerable communities.Punjab Launches Ration Card Scheme for Low-Income Families

Program Overview

Launched in May 2025, the CM Punjab Ration Card Scheme is designed to offer a monthly subsidy of PKR 3,000 for essential food items such as flour, sugar, pulses, and cooking oil. The program is part of the government’s broader efforts to enhance social welfare and support economically disadvantaged families across the province.

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ify for the CM Punjab Ration Card, applicants must meet the following conditions:

  • Residency: Must be a permanent resident of Punjab.
  • Income: Household monthly income should be below PKR 50,000.
  • Poverty Score: A Poverty Means Test (PMT) score of 35 or below.
  • Employment Status: Not employed in any government position.
  • Tax Status: Not a tax filer.
  • Property Ownership: Must not own property in their name.
  • Existing Benefits: Not currently receiving benefits from the Benazir Income Support Programme (BISP).
  • Application Limit: Only one application per household (either male or female).

These criteria ensure that the benefits are directed towards those most in need, promoting equitable distribution of resources.


Required Documentation

Applicants should prepare the following documents for the application process:

  • Original CNIC (Computerized National Identity Card)
  • Proof of residence (such as a utility bill)
  • Registered mobile number linked to CNIC
  • Passport-size photograph
  • Income proof (if available)

Having these documents ready will facilitate a smooth application process.


Benefits of the Scheme

Eligible families will receive:

  • Monthly Subsidy: PKR 3,000 for essential groceries.
  • Digital Smart Card: A smart card linked to CNIC for transparent transactions.
  • Redemption Options: Use the card at Utility Stores and registered grocery shops.
  • No Middlemen: Direct benefits without intermediaries.
  • Transparency: Digital system ensures accountability and minimizes misuse.

These benefits aim to improve food security and reduce the financial strain on low-income households.


Application Process

Online Application:

  1. Visit the Punjab Socio-Economic Registry (PSER) portal.
  2. Enter your 13-digit CNIC number.
  3. Verify your details via an OTP sent to your registered mobile number.
  4. Fill in household information, including family size and income details.
  5. Upload the required documents.
  6. Submit the application and save your tracking ID.
  7. Check your eligibility status using your CNIC on the portal.

Offline Application:

  1. Visit your nearest Union Council office or e-Khidmat Markaz.
  2. Provide your CNIC and necessary details.
  3. Staff will enter your data into the PSER system.
  4. Upon verification, you’ll receive your ration card or instructions for digital wallet integration.

For assistance or inquiries, contact your local Union Council office or e-Khidmat Markaz.


Program Coverage and Implementation

The CM Punjab Ration Card Scheme is being implemented in phases, with the first phase targeting 1.25 million families across the province. The government aims to expand the program to cover more households in subsequent phases, ensuring broader reach and impact.

The distribution of ration cards is being carried out through a transparent digital system, minimizing the risk of fraud and ensuring that benefits reach the intended recipients.


Challenges and Criticisms

Despite the positive objectives of the CM Punjab Ration Card Scheme, there have been reports of irregularities in the distribution process. Allegations include the inclusion of deceased individuals as beneficiaries and the presence of duplicate entries. These issues highlight the need for continuous monitoring and improvement of the system to ensure its effectiveness and integrity.

The Punjab government has acknowledged these concerns and is taking steps to address them, including conducting audits and implementing stricter verification processes.
